    Definition Label in Gmail is a tagging system in which you can classify an email into different categories as much as you want by giving the email the tag(s).  Unlike a Folder in Gmail which “physically” is located in one folder path, the folder path of the tagged email will not be changed.     Definition Google Authenticator is a two-factor authentication (2FA) app developed by Google.
